Technical Requirements

The registration process will automatically check your computer to make sure it is capable of running the webcasts. You can connect directly to the technical preflight here. As outlined below, you may need to download and install software if your computer does not currently have it.

You will need to download and install the free basic version of RealPlayer 10, RealOne Player or RealPlayer 8 on the computer you will be using to connect to the meetings. (Look for the link to the FREE RealOne Player).

You must have JavaScript enabled on your internet browser, and you must have Java enabled.

You must have a monitor resolution of at least 800 x 600 to see the entire interface.

The computer you are using to view the webcast should have at least 64 MB RAM. If you have less you may experience a slowing down of performance.

You need a stable internet connection of 56kbps or higher.

Macintosh users should use the Safari browser on Mac OS 10.2 or higher.

Connect to the live webcast 20 minutes before the scheduled start time to allow your computer to connect and download the presentation slides in advance of a live webcast. It could take 10 to 20 minutes to download the slides, depending on the speed of your connection and your computer. (The slides are downloaded to your computer's cache so that they will flip instantly during the presentation.) This requirement does not apply to archived presentations.
